Summary: | Recently, a genetic tool has been developed that characterises the different run timing components in Atlantic salmon, more specifically the early run. Here, we apply this tool to estimate the early running component of juvenile Atlantic salmon caught in nine rivers, eight rivers along the northeast coast of Scotland and one along the west coast. The estimated early run timing proportion for each site was mapped to gain information on within and between-river patterns. These maps can be used to inform river managers of the areas with a large early running component and may help achieve their conservation aims. ... : Genetic material was obtained from wild juvenile salmon electrofished at different locations within nine Scottish rivers. Samples were screened for a panel of twelve single nucleotide polymorphism markers associated with run timing in Atlantic salmon. For each fish, the probability of being an early running individual was calculated. The proportion of early running fish in a populations was calculated by applying a cut off probability. These proportions were then visualised using ArcGIS software. ... |
